Why waterfed pole window cleaning is the right option for gardeners

As the green shoots of spring burst forth, waterfed pole window cleaning offers the best option for gardeners who want to protect their young plants.

As we do our window-cleaning rounds in Kent, Sussex and Surrey, we’re noticing more and more eager gardeners venturing out in their wellies and gloves to help their gardens get into shape for the warm months ahead.  And for all of you gardeners, we have some great news:

Waterfed pole window cleaning is the best way of cleaning your windows without damaging your garden.

Traditional window cleaning involves propping a ladder up against the wall to reach the upper stories: all too often the legs of the ladder damage the tender young plants at the base of the wall.  Plus the detergents can run off into the flower beds below, polluting the soil.

But with waterfed pole window cleaning, there are no ladders.  We keep our feet firmly on the ground: using extendable poles that can reach up to six stories, soft brushes and pure, filtered water, we gently clean the windows to leave no smears and no damaged plants.  And, because we don’t use detergents, there are no chemicals to run off into your flower beds and pollute the ground.
